When creating a quick link ampersands are getting escaped to their html equiv. http://www.muelsfell.com/combat.php?area=1 becomes http://www.muelsfell.com/combat.php?area=1& This itself is not a bug that breaks anything... but... http://www.muelsfell.com/local_resources.php?x=1&y=1 becomes http://www.muelsfell.com/local_resources.php?x=1&amp ;y=1& when you follow the linked page. This does not work. If you add a page, and then add the page again... it gets \'silly\'. http://www.muelsfell.com/combat.php?area=1&amp&a mp;amp (various numbers changed to 1) |
